Why Is Austria’s Budget Better Than Expected? There are several factors that may have contributed to the improvement of the budget situation in Austria. It is important to understand that this is not just a coincidence, but the result of a complex interplay of economic forces:
Economic Growth: The Austrian economy has shown steady growth in recent years. This leads to increased tax revenues. Declining Unemployment: Fewer unemployed people means more people paying taxes, and the government spends less on benefit payments. Effective Financial Management: The government may have taken measures to optimize expenditures and increase budget revenues.
What Does the Budget Surplus Mean for Residents of Austria? The budget surplus opens up new opportunities for the Austrian government. Instead of borrowing money, the state can afford to:
Increasing Social Payments: For example, raising pensions, unemployment benefits, or family allowances. Infrastructure Investment: Building new roads, schools, hospitals, and other important facilities. Tax Reductions: Lowering the tax burden on citizens and businesses.

What Do Experts Say? Experts’ opinions on how to use the budget surplus differ. Some believe the money should be directed toward paying down the national debt. Others argue it should be invested in economic and social development. As ORF reports, the budget deficit turned out to be smaller than expected, giving the government more room for maneuver.
